Johari Ghani appointed as new MITI minister in cabinet reshuffle – Akmal Nasir is new minister of economy

Datuk Seri Johari Abdul Ghani has been appointed the new ministry of investment, trade and industry (MITI) minister, succeeding Tengku Datuk Seri Zafrul Abdul Aziz, whose senatorship ended on December 2.

His appointment was announced by prime min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im earlier this evening as part of a cabinet reshuffle, which saw several portfolio changes.

Prior to his current appointment, Johari was the minister of plantation and commodities, a position he has held since 2023. Filling his position in the ministry is Datuk Seri Dr Noraini Ahmad.

Also appointed today was a new economy minister, with Akmal Nasrullah Mohd Nasir moving into the position from his previous posting as deputy minister of energy transition and water transformation. He fills the position vacated by Rafizi Ramli, who resigned from his position in May this year.

Elsewhere, Liew Chin Tong was named the new deputy finance minister, moving from MITI, while Bayan Baru MP Sim Tze Tzin has been appointed as MITI deputy minister.
